Egress window installation services involve adding large, accessible windows to below-grade spaces such as basements or cellar rooms. These windows are designed to meet specific size and operational requirements that allow for easy escape in case of emergency and facilitate natural light and ventilation. The process typically includes excavating the exterior wall, installing the window unit, and ensuring proper sealing and finishing around the opening. Skilled contractors focus on integrating the window seamlessly into the existing structure while maintaining the building’s integrity and safety standards.

This service helps address safety concerns related to basement and cellar spaces that lack proper emergency exits. Without an egress window, occupants may be at risk during emergencies such as fires or other urgent situations where quick evacuation is necessary. Additionally, egress windows improve the overall livability of underground spaces by increasing natural light and airflow, which can make these areas more functional and comfortable. Proper installation also helps prevent issues like water intrusion and structural damage, contributing to the longevity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Egress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Durham, CT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Labor Costs - The total cost for egress window installation typically ranges from $2,500 to $5,000. This includes materials like window wells and labor expenses, which can vary based on project complexity. For example, a standard installation in Durham, CT, might fall within this range.

Type of Window - Different window styles, such as casement or sliding windows, influence overall costs. Basic models may start around $1,000, while more elaborate or custom options can increase the price to $4,000 or more, depending on size and features.

Excavation and Site Preparation - Costs for excavation and preparing the site generally add $500 to $2,000 to the project. Factors like soil type and accessibility can impact these expenses when local contractors assess the work needed.

Permitting and Inspection - Including permits and inspections in the budget can range from $200 to $800. The exact amount depends on local regulations and the scope of work required for compliance in Durham, CT, and surrounding are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an egress window? An egress window is a large window designed to provide an emergency exit from a basement or lower level, meeting specific size and accessibility requirements.

Why install an egress window? Installing an egress window enhances safety by providing a secondary exit in case of emergencies and can also improve natural light and ventilation.

What factors influence egress window installation? Factors include window size requirements, basement layout, local building codes, and the type of foundation or wall material.

How long does an egress window installation typically take? The duration varies depending on the project's complexity, but most installations can be completed within one to several days.
